寫這個的初衷是很難找一個簡潔的項目腳手架,很多腳手架都有很多依賴,光看依賴就要很久,所以自己參照網上的內容,弄個這么一個簡單的多頁面的腳手架。 利用creat-react-app 新建一個react應用 npm install -g create-react-app 然后創建 ...
關於webpack的配置和使用,網上已經有許多文章了,大多是在講單頁應用,當我們需要打包多個html時,事情就變得麻煩起來。怎么在webpack dev server里使用路由 怎么打包多個html和js chunk並自動更新md 本文講的就是如何解決這些問題。 來看下我們的需求: 使用webpack dev server做開發時的服務器 在webpack dev server里使用路由,訪問 a ...
2018-04-10 20:30 1 1068 推薦指數:
寫這個的初衷是很難找一個簡潔的項目腳手架,很多腳手架都有很多依賴,光看依賴就要很久,所以自己參照網上的內容,弄個這么一個簡單的多頁面的腳手架。 利用creat-react-app 新建一個react應用 npm install -g create-react-app 然后創建 ...
使用webpack搭建單頁面程序十分常見,但在實際開發中我們可能還會有開發多頁面程序的需求,因此我研究了一下如何使用webpack搭建多頁面程序。 原理 將每個頁面所在的文件夾都看作是一個單獨的單頁面程序目錄,配置多個entry以及html-webpack-plugin即可實現多頁面打包 ...
使用Webpack和Gulp構建ReactJS應用 前言 本文一共四個部分,包括,研究背景,ReactJS入門,相關工具和技術,具體實施和注解。主要是使用ReactJS和ES6進行開發,結合webpack,gulp,babel等工具,嘗試構建一個簡單的ReactJS應用,同時,在數 ...
目標: 基於webpack支持react多頁面構建(不用gulp,gulp-webpack 構建速度太慢[3]), generator-react-webpack 對單頁面支持很好,但對多頁面,需要改造 提高開發人員的效率 並能對項目進行足夠的性能優化 提高構建的效率 ...
項目示例地址: https://github.com/ccyinghua/webpack-multipage 項目運行: 一、開發環境 node v6.11.0 二、安裝vue-cli腳手架 三、初始化項目 http://localhost ...
先了解一些單頁面和多頁面的區別 mm 多頁應用模式MPA 單頁應用模式SPA 應用構成 由多個完整頁面構成 一個外殼頁面和多個頁面片段構成 跳轉方式 頁面之間的跳轉是從一 ...
為什么要用多頁面應用? 研究了下vue搭建多頁面應用,個人感覺多頁面應用的優勢主要就是在打包的時候每個頁面都是單獨打包,除了公用的vendor/mainfest文件,每個頁面都只引用自己的樣式表和腳本文件。在一個模塊更新的時候,也不會影響到其他模塊(如下圖)。即提高了頁面加載速度,也有利於運營 ...
所謂單頁應用,指的是在一個頁面上集成多種功能,甚至整個系統就只有一個頁面,所有的業務功能都是它的子模塊,通過特定的方式掛接到主界面上。它是AJAX技術的進一步升華,把AJAX的無刷新機制發揮到極致,因此能造就與桌面程序媲美的流暢用戶體驗。開發框架 ExtJS可以稱為第一代單頁 ...